Служба мультимедиа Azure - для этого мультимедиа не найден совместимый источник

Я пытаюсь использовать службы мультимедиа Azure для потоковой передачи IP-камеры через OBS.

Итак, я постараюсь описать свою настройку. Я добавил новую медиа-службу через портал Azure. У него есть собственная учетная запись хранения. По-прежнему на портале этой медиа-службы я выбираю «Обзор каналов». Вот создаю новый канал, пробовал Live Encoding и Pass Through. Я получаю тот же результат с обоими. Итак, канал создан, я жду, пока он запустится, и открываю лезвие канала.

Я копирую конечную точку Primary Injest и копирую ее в настройках OBS, в качестве ключа потока я использую имя канала / учетной записи (я выбрал одно и то же имя для обоих) и начинаю потоковую передачу из OBS.

Затем я нажимаю еще в правом верхнем углу лезвия и выбираю «Просмотреть предварительный просмотр». Новый клинок открывается с плеером с ошибкой в ​​нем.

Preview Blade

Когда я копирую URL-адрес воспроизведения и открываю его в VLC, он правильно воспроизводится примерно 30 секунд.

Теперь, если я добавляю новую программу обратно в Channel Blade, он добавляет ее и запускает. При запуске я открываю программный блейд и получаю экран загрузки, который не заканчивается. Посмотрев на вкладку сети инструментов разработчика, ошибок нет и нет открытых запросов. Загрузка программного блейда

Когда я обновляю страницу, я иногда получаю следующее:  Программный клинок загружен

Мне не нравится красный значок, но ладно. Я щелкаю указатель и получаю следующее:  Locator Blade

При нажатии на синее поле открывается новый Blade с общей ошибкой:  error Со следующей ошибкой в ​​консоли разработчика:  журнал ошибок

При попытке открыть URL-адрес из блейда локатора или программного блейда в VLC он не открывается.

Однажды у меня были проблемы, которые возникают сейчас, но через пару дней они были решены без каких-либо действий с моей стороны.

Теперь у меня снова те же проблемы.

Я пытался воссоздать все с нуля, но получаю те же ошибки.


person YentheO    schedule 28.08.2019    source источник
comment
Вам нужно использовать портал Azure для предварительного просмотра и воспроизведения видео? Если у вас есть ПК, я бы рекомендовал установить и использовать aka.ms/amse. Предварительный просмотр доступен только в протоколе Smooth Streaming, который требует, чтобы у вас был установлен плагин Flash или Silverlight, согласно amp.azure.net/libs/amp/latest/docs/index.html#error-codes   -  person Anil Murching    schedule 29.08.2019
comment
Я не думаю, что это правильно, потому что в тот момент, когда все работало нормально, предварительный просмотр воспроизводился в том же браузере, в котором я пытаюсь воспроизвести его сейчас   -  person YentheO    schedule 29.08.2019


Ответы (1)


Из комментария кажется, что теперь все проблемы решены.

Вот лишь мой опыт, который может ответить на ваш вопрос. Раньше у меня была такая же проблема, и, наконец, я обнаружил, что мне нужно запустить конечную точку потока. По крайней мере, одна конечная точка потока должна быть запущена, прежде чем мы сможем предоставить услугу потоковой передачи видео.

Если вы хотите предварительно просмотреть поток в реальном времени, вам также необходимо запустить конечную точку потока, так как весь контент потока будет доставлен из конечных точек потока.


Обновлять:

Вы можете запустить конечную точку потока на портале:

  1. Перейдите к своему ресурсу мультимедийной службы Azure.
  2. Щелкните метку «Конечные точки потоковой передачи».
  3. Затем вы увидите все имеющиеся у вас конечные точки потоковой передачи.
  4. Выберите одну конечную точку, и вы можете запустить или остановить ее на отображаемой странице.

введите описание изображения здесь

person Jack Jia    schedule 29.08.2019
comment
Но я не могу запустить конечную точку потоковой передачи, потому что я получаю лезвие с ошибкой - person YentheO; 29.08.2019
comment
Да, вопрос в том. При нажатии на синее поле открывается новое лезвие с общей ошибкой Blade: StreamingEndpointDetailsBlade - person YentheO; 29.08.2019
comment
@YentheO Это может быть логическая ошибка веб-страницы портала Azure. Но вы всегда можете управлять конечными точками на странице конечных точек потоковой передачи. Проверьте мое обновление, чтобы узнать, помогает ли оно. - person Jack Jia; 29.08.2019
comment
Это действительно частично помогает. Красная точка рядом с локатором потоковой передачи станет зеленой. И если я смотрю в колонке «Программа», я получаю прямую трансляцию в проигрывателе браузера. Предварительный просмотр по-прежнему не работает, хотя с той же ошибкой, что и раньше, но это не так важно, я также предполагаю, что предварительный просмотр будет работать без предварительного запуска. Когда я просто копирую ссылку на манифест, чтобы опробовать демонстрационный проигрыватель AMS, я получаю прерывание воспроизведения видео. Это можно исправить, добавив https вместо http перед скопированным URL-адресом. - person YentheO; 29.08.2019
comment
Я отмечу ваш ответ как правильный, потому что из-за вас я могу стримить. По-прежнему странно, что все эти ошибки и тому подобное случаются. Спасибо! - person YentheO; 29.08.2019